Berliner Krisendienst - Central Region (Friedrichshain-Kreuzberg & Mitte)
The Berliner Krisendienst offers fast, qualified, and free help for people in emotional distress in the districts of Mitte and Friedrichshain-Kreuzberg.
Overview
The Berliner Krisendienst at the Mitte location is the contact point for the districts of Mitte and Friedrichshain-Kreuzberg. It offers anonymous, free counseling for acute crises and handles the on-call service for the entire city at night.

Target groups
People in acute mental or psychiatric crises
Offerings
- Free and anonymous crisis counseling by phone or in person
- Help with suicidal thoughts, anxiety, panic, and severe emotional distress
- Referral to other support services
- Nightly on-call service for all of Berlin
